10/4/2019 16:07 | Oh look what just arrived in my box. With PowerHouse Energy PLC (PHE), patience is key and nerves and thick skin and cash you don't mind leaving in the bottom draw....so to speak. Today, PowerHouse updated investors with some encouraging news suggesting the first large-scale commercial DMG is just perhaps a little closer than the naysayers would like or have us believe. Partner, Waste2Tricity Limited (W2T), says it has signed a lease for a plot on the Protos energy hub to develop its hydrogen-from-waste technology. The site is located near Ellesmere Port in Cheshire. I expect this to be the first phase of DMG's leases for waste gasification, of which I have been told funding for the first six is secure without passing the hat round to investors; though this remains to be seen. hxxpS://lemminginves | slartybartfaster | |

10/4/2019 13:25 | Planning already their: The 54ha (134 acres) development site has full outline planning consent and part detailed planning consent for general manufacturing and distribution uses (B1, B2 & B8), as well as a biomass facility and an Energy from Waste facility. Set on the south bank of the Manchester Ship Canal in the North West of England, the site is ideally placed to become an industrial micro-climate, with enviable transport links providing access to UK and International markets and surrounding industrial heartland. | linesal2 | |
